Best Practices for Designing Engaging and User-Friendly Websites

Best practices for designing engaging and user-friendly websites

In today's digital landscape, website design plays a critical role in shaping user experience and business success. A well-designed website not only attracts visitors but also keeps them engaged, guides them toward conversion, and enhances their overall satisfaction. The focus is no longer on aesthetics alone; the user experience must be at the forefront of every design decision.

This blog post will explore the best practices for designing engaging and user-friendly websites, emphasizing key strategies to optimize functionality, performance, and appeal. Whether you're a professional web designer or a business owner looking to improve your online presence, these insights will help you create a site that users love.

 


 

Prioritizing User-Centered Design

A fundamental aspect of creating an engaging and user-friendly website is adopting a user-centered design (UCD) approach. UCD involves designing the website from the user's perspective, ensuring that all elements cater to their needs, preferences, and behaviors.

To implement UCD effectively, it's essential to understand your audience thoroughly. Who are they? What are their goals when visiting your site? Conducting user research, creating personas, and mapping customer journeys can provide valuable insights that guide design decisions.

Here are some key points to consider when adopting UCD:

  • Clear Navigation: Your website’s navigation should be intuitive, allowing users to find the information they need quickly. A clear, hierarchical structure with easily accessible menus helps reduce confusion.
  • Consistency in Design: Use consistent color schemes, typography, and layouts to create familiarity. Consistency ensures that users don’t have to re-learn how to navigate as they move through different pages.
  • Responsiveness: With the increasing use of mobile devices, responsive design is non-negotiable. A user-friendly website must adapt to different screen sizes and resolutions without compromising functionality or aesthetics.

 


 

Optimizing Website Load Time

In the age of instant gratification, users expect websites to load quickly. Studies have shown that if a website takes longer than three seconds to load, users are likely to abandon it. Therefore, optimizing your website’s load time is crucial for retaining visitors and enhancing user experience.

Here are several strategies to improve site speed:

  • Compress Images: Large images can significantly slow down your website. Use image compression tools to reduce file size without sacrificing quality.
  • Minimize HTTP Requests: Each component of a web page (images, scripts, stylesheets) requires a separate HTTP request, which can slow down load time. Minimize these requests by combining files and removing unnecessary plugins.
  • Leverage Browser Caching: By enabling browser caching, returning visitors can load your website more quickly as their browsers store parts of the site from previous visits.

Regularly testing your website speed using tools like Google PageSpeed Insights or GTmetrix can help you identify areas for improvement and ensure optimal performance.

 


 

Implementing a Mobile-First Design Approach

With mobile devices accounting for more than half of global web traffic, designing a website with a mobile-first approach is critical. Mobile-first design means prioritizing the mobile user experience during the design process rather than adapting a desktop version for mobile later.

Key strategies for mobile-first design include:

  • Simplified Layouts: A mobile-first design typically favors simplicity. Use single-column layouts and avoid cluttering the screen with unnecessary elements.
  • Touch-Friendly Design: Ensure that buttons and links are appropriately sized for touch navigation. Use enough spacing between clickable elements to prevent accidental taps.
  • Mobile Optimized Forms: Make forms easy to complete on mobile devices by minimizing the number of fields and using mobile-friendly input options like dropdowns, checkboxes, and auto-complete features.

By optimizing for mobile users first, you ensure that your website remains accessible and engaging across all devices, from smartphones to desktops.

 


 

Best practices for designing engaging and user-friendly websites

Creating Visually Engaging Yet Simple Designs

While visual design is essential for creating an appealing website, simplicity remains key. Overcomplicating a website with too many visual elements can overwhelm users and detract from the overall experience.

Here’s how to strike the right balance:

  • White Space: Also known as negative space, white space refers to the empty areas between elements on a page. Proper use of white space improves readability, directs focus to important content, and gives your design a clean, organized look.
  • High-Quality Visuals: Use professional, high-resolution images that are relevant to your content. Whether it’s product photography, icons, or illustrations, high-quality visuals create a strong impression and enhance user engagement.
  • Visual Hierarchy: Establish a clear visual hierarchy by varying font sizes, using contrasting colors, and placing important elements (like calls to action) in prominent positions. A well-structured layout guides users naturally through the content.

Remember, less is often more when it comes to design. Focus on clarity and simplicity to create a user-friendly experience.

 


 

Using Engaging and Readable Content

Content is one of the most critical components of your website. Not only does it inform and engage visitors, but it also plays a key role in search engine optimization (SEO). To create content that is both engaging and readable, follow these best practices:

  • Use Short, Concise Sentences: Large blocks of text can be off-putting to users. Break your content into smaller, digestible chunks with short paragraphs, bullet points, and subheadings.
  • Speak Directly to Your Audience: Tailor your language and tone to resonate with your target audience. Whether it’s professional or casual, the tone should reflect your brand and appeal to your readers.
  • Incorporate Keywords Naturally: SEO is vital for driving organic traffic, but keyword stuffing can harm both user experience and rankings. Use relevant keywords naturally within your content, focusing on readability above all.

Visual elements like infographics, videos, and images also enhance content engagement and make complex information more digestible.

 


 

Ensuring Strong Call-to-Action (CTA) Placement

An essential element of an engaging website is guiding users toward the desired action—whether it’s signing up for a newsletter, making a purchase, or requesting a demo. Clear and compelling calls to action (CTAs) help drive conversions and improve user satisfaction.

To design effective CTAs, keep the following tips in mind:

  • Use Action-Oriented Language: Phrases like "Get Started," "Learn More," or "Shop Now" are clear and direct, motivating users to take immediate action.
  • Strategic Placement: Place your CTAs in prominent locations, such as the top of a page or after a valuable piece of content. Make sure they stand out visually, using contrasting colors or larger font sizes.
  • Keep CTAs Simple: Don’t overwhelm users with multiple CTAs on a single page. Focus on one primary action per page to guide users clearly through the conversion funnel.

Effective CTAs contribute to a seamless and purposeful user experience.

 


 

Enhancing Accessibility and Inclusivity

A truly user-friendly website must be accessible to all users, including those with disabilities. By following accessibility best practices, you ensure that everyone, regardless of ability, can navigate and interact with your website.

Some accessibility guidelines include:

  • Alternative Text for Images: Provide descriptive alt text for all images to ensure that screen readers can convey the image content to visually impaired users.
  • Keyboard Navigation: Ensure that your website is navigable using only a keyboard. This is especially important for users with motor disabilities.
  • Color Contrast: Use sufficient contrast between text and background colors to enhance readability for users with visual impairments.

Not only does prioritizing accessibility improve user experience, but it also demonstrates your commitment to inclusivity and expands your website’s reach.

 


 

Monitoring User Feedback and Analytics

Finally, even the best-designed websites require continuous improvement based on real-world performance. Regularly monitoring user feedback and analytics allows you to identify pain points, improve functionality, and keep your site up to date.

Key tools for this include:

  • Google Analytics: Track user behavior, including bounce rates, time on site, and conversion rates, to understand how visitors interact with your website.
  • Heatmaps: Use tools like Hotjar to see where users are clicking, scrolling, and spending time on your pages.
  • A/B Testing: Test different design elements (like CTAs, headlines, or images) to see what resonates best with your audience.

By staying responsive to user behavior and continuously optimizing your site, you can ensure it remains engaging and user-friendly over time.

 


 

Conclusion

Designing an engaging and user-friendly website involves a thoughtful balance of aesthetics, functionality, and accessibility. By prioritizing user needs, optimizing load times, embracing mobile-first design, and maintaining a clean visual hierarchy, you create a seamless experience that keeps visitors coming back. Whether you're starting from scratch or revamping an existing site, implementing these best practices will help you craft a website that stands out in today’s competitive digital landscape.

 


 

FAQs

1. What is user-centered design in web development?
User-centered design (UCD) focuses on designing a website that meets the needs, preferences, and behaviors of the user, ensuring a positive experience.

2. How can I make my website load faster?
To improve load times, compress images, minimize HTTP requests, leverage browser caching, and regularly test your site with tools like Google PageSpeed Insights.

3. Why is mobile-first design important?
Mobile-first design prioritizes mobile users, ensuring that websites are optimized for smaller screens. It improves accessibility and enhances the overall user experience.

4. What are the benefits of using white space in web design?
White space improves readability, directs focus to key elements, and gives the design a clean and organized appearance, enhancing overall user engagement.